Dragan Stojkov (Macedonian: Драган Стојков, born on 23 February 1988) is a Macedonian professional footballer who plays for Saint Louis FC in the United Soccer League.
Club career
Born in Strumica, after playing in his homeland club FK Belasica, in January 2008 he moved to Greece, to play the rest of the season in Egaleo F.C.. Next, he moved to Ilisiakos F.C., where he played the 2008-09 season. In summer 2009 he moved to Serbia to play in the Serbian Superliga club FK Napredak Kruševac. At the end of the season, he moved to FK Jagodina where he played total of 63 games making the bigest success of the clubs history, two years in a row finishing 4th and 3rd in the league standings, playing twice in Europa League qualification and winning the Serbian Cup in 2013 for the first time in clubs history. Playing total of 4 seasons in the Serbian Superliga serbian top league, he continued his career in the USA.
After spending 2014 with LA Galaxy II, Stojkov signed for Indy Eleven on November 29, 2014.[1] Stojkov started 18 of 21 games played for the Eleven during the 2015 NASL season, logging 1,412 minutes, 3 assists and 4 yellow cards. He mutually terminated his contract with Indy on March 30, 2016. [2]
On January 5, 2017, he signed with USL Team Saint Louis FC [3]
International career
Stojkov had played in the Macedonia national under-19 national team[4] before started playing in the Macedonia national under-21 football team in 2006.[5] His last call up was in a convocation for a friendly in January 2009.[6]
In November 2005, being only aged 17, he received a call to join Macedonian national team for a friendly match against Liechtenstain.[7] However, he was an unused substitute.[8] Later during 2006 national team coach Boban Babunski counted on him,[9] however ever since he never got the chance to make a debut.
